What is a digital signal amplifier?
Digital signal amplifier is a device that increases the power of the incoming digital TV signal to ensure improved reception. The amplifier is only able to improve the signals that it already receives at least partially and is unable to extend the range of all existing antennas to which it could be connected. The purpose is to allow the signal to travel by another short distance from the antenna, through the necessary wires, to the television or converter. The analog signal is much more resistant than a digital signal and is able to go through many barriers and atmospheric conditions without being completely absorbed. The digital signal has a shorter range and can be influenced by a much wider variety of distance conditions.
There are different types of digital signal amplifiers. Some of them are built into antennas to be used. Other are separate units that can be connected to the interior or outdoor antennas. The amplifier must be connected to the antenna. This is because the amount of resistance with which the digital withIgnál meets cables that connect the television to the antenna is actually sufficient to degrade the signal, so it cannot be converted into an image.
Signal digital amplifier can also be used as part of the system of larger components. As with the antenna and the corresponding cable, even if the signal passes more components, it can sufficiently weaken it, so it never reaches a television or converter. Some components, such as line division, may have amplifiers built into their design, so the signal is strengthened when it moves in and out of the installed electronics.
